what does brushless mean in tools

Brushless refers to a type of electric motor that operates without brushes, resulting in increased efficiency, longer run time, and reduced maintenance compared to traditional brushed motors.

When it comes to electric wrenches, understanding what 'brushless' means can significantly impact your purchasing decision. A brushless electric wrench utilizes a motor that operates without brushes, which are typically found in conventional motors. This innovative technology leads to several advantages, making brushless tools increasingly popular among professionals and DIY enthusiasts alike.

Here are some key benefits of brushless electric wrenches:
  • Increased Efficiency: Brushless motors convert more energy into usable power, providing higher torque and faster performance.
  • Longer Run Time: Since there are no brushes to wear out, these tools can run longer on a single charge, allowing you to complete your tasks without frequent interruptions.
  • Less Maintenance: Brushless motors require less maintenance, reducing the need for repairs and replacements over time.
  • Quieter Operation: These tools often operate more quietly than their brushed counterparts, making them suitable for a variety of environments.
  • Durability: Brushless motors are typically more robust, offering a longer lifespan and better performance under heavy loads.
